Obituary

Hannelore Anna Boemanns, 97, of Woodstock, Georgia went to be with the Lord on Thursday, April 18, 2024.

She was born in Duisburg, Germany on May 16, 1926. She was the daughter of Franz and Anna Hommersom. She completed her schooling in Germany and worked during the war years for the local newspaper. After the war, she went to work for the US Military Forces in Germany. In 1948, she immigrated to the United States and married Capt. Herman Joseph Boemanns. They raised six children as they traveled with the military and then settled in East Point, Georgia in 1962. She worked for Atlanta Truck Parts Company as an accountant for 18 years. She was an active member of Westside Christian Church and East Point Christian Church.

In 2002, she moved to Kennesaw, Georgia, and then to Woodstock, Georgia in 2012. She was a member of Real Life Christian Church. She enjoyed time spent with her family, visiting with her friends, needlework, crocheting, reading, and making chocolate chip cookies for her many grateful loved ones.

She is preceded in death by her parents, Franz and Anna Hommersom, and her brothers, Theodor and Franz Hommersom.

She was a loving mother, grandmother, great-grandmother, and great-great-grandmother.
